Peter Khill home in Glanbrook Ontario Shooting Case

On February 4th at about 3 a.m., Peter Khill observed a man stealing his truck. Before confronting the car thief, Mr. Khill armed himself with a shotgun. During the confrontation Mr. Khill feared for his life and the Ontario, Canada resident shot and killed the criminal. The police arrested Khill and charged him with second degree murder . . .

From brantfordexpositor.ca

Police said Khill confronted Styres in his driveway, next to Khill’s pickup truck.

Homicide Det. Dave Oleniuk said Khill and Styres did not know each other.

Khill served as a reservist in the Brantford 56th Field Artillery Regiment. He was a student at Waterford District High School and Mohawk College and worked for GE Power in Mississauga.

His lawyer, Derek Martin, has said that his client felt threatened. A Facebook page calling for Khill to be freed has more than 9,000 signatures.

Martin told the Hamilton Spectator, that his client will make a case of self-defence, saying his client was protecting his property and himself.

Martin said Khill has no criminal record and will plead not guilty to the murder charge.
